    Hire Woodwind Musicians

    Woodwind musicians bring elegance and versatility to any event through their mastery of instruments that create sound by splitting airflow across a sharp edge. This diverse family includes flutes, clarinets, oboes, bassoons, and saxophones, each offering distinct tonal qualities that can transform the atmosphere of your celebration. Professional woodwind players often specialize in multiple instruments and can adapt their repertoire to suit classical ceremonies, jazz receptions, or contemporary gatherings.

    Why Hire Woodwind Musicians

    Skilled woodwind performers offer unmatched flexibility for events of all sizes. A solo flautist can provide gentle background music during cocktail hours, while a saxophone player adds sophisticated jazz elements to evening receptions. For larger celebrations, woodwind ensembles work beautifully alongside brass musicians to create full orchestral arrangements, or pair with cellists and other string players for chamber music performances. Many woodwind artists also collaborate with accompanists to expand their repertoire and create richer musical textures.

    Events Suited to Woodwind Musicians

    Wedding ceremonies benefit from the pure, melodic tones of woodwind instruments during processionals and unity ceremonies. Corporate events gain sophistication through woodwind background music, while private parties can feature anything from classical woodwind quartets to contemporary saxophone solos. Chamber orchestras frequently include woodwind sections, making these musicians valuable for formal galas and concert-style events. The acoustic nature of woodwind instruments also makes them ideal for outdoor venues where amplification may be limited.

    Many woodwind musicians have versatile repertoires that include jazz, folk, popular song arrangements and film scores alongside classical pieces. For the best experience, check each musician's profile for their full repertoire.

    The woodwind musicians include players of flute, clarinet, oboe, bassoon, saxophone and recorder. Many are versatile session musicians who can perform solo, in small ensembles or as part of a larger group.

    Woodwind instruments generally project well in small to medium venues without amplification. For larger spaces or outdoor events, a microphone may be needed. Gig Heaven recommends discussing the venue with the musician to determine the best setup.

    Hiring woodwind musicians is popular for wedding ceremonies, classical recitals, chamber music events, corporate dinners, recording sessions and any event where refined acoustic music is desired. The gentle tone of woodwind instruments suits both formal occasions and relaxed background settings.
